/**
|
|
* This is the namespace of the LastExpress engine.
|
|
*
|
|
* Status of this engine:
|
|
* The engine is completely implemented, the game is fully playable
|
|
* and the code is as faithful to the original disassembly as it reasonably can be.
|
|
*
|
|
* Notable features:
|
|
* - Original savegames are supported and swappable from ScummVM to the original
|
|
* (and viceversa).
|
|
* - The debugger uses DearImGui and provides a real-time visualization of all the
|
|
* characters movements.
|
|
*
|
|
* Original maintainers:
|
|
* littleboy, jvprat, clone2727
|
|
*
|
|
* Engine rewrite/additional reverse engineering:
|
|
* Bosca
|
|
*
|
|
* Supported games:
|
|
* - The Last Express
|
|
*/
